These training courses are delivered through the osha training institute (oti) and the oti education centers, which are located throughout the country. a schedule can be found on osha's training institute education center's searchable schedule page. principles of ergonomics applied to work related musculoskeletal and nerve disorders, course #2250. Ergonomics – the science of designing and arranging workplaces to fit the capabilities and needs of employees – plays a crucial role in achieving these goals. this complete guide will explore the fundamentals of ergonomics in the workplace, its benefits and practical tips to optimize workstations for enhanced comfort, health and safety.
